Meet Balaji the champ who runs an international food shipping business based out Dharavi. Shipping his South Indian food to far away places like Dubai and Singapore.

Dharavi is not only India's biggest slum but also the world's biggest slum
Originally Dharavi was located on the outskirts of Mumbai, but nowadays Dharavi is located right in the middle of the metropolitan area of Mumbai surrounded by the rest of the city.

It is estimated that Dharavi has an internal economy of a couple houndred million USD, mostly informal using cash.
